About Regional Maritime University

Regional Maritime University (RMU) is located in Accra, Ghana, and was founded in 2007. This institution is one of the best private universities in Ghana. The school is ranked number 23 in Ghana and 9390 in the world.

Regional Maritime University offers short courses, online courses, and degree programs. Their acceptance rate is 54 – 67%.

Regional Maritime University Cut-Off Points and Admission Requirements

We will be looking into the cut-off points and requirements for the courses at Regional Maritime University.

Common Requirements and Cut-off Points

If you are going to study the following courses:

  • BSc. NAUTICAL SCIENCE (A program leading to a career as a Ship Captain)
  • BSc. MARINE ENGINEERING (A programme leading to a career as Chief Engineer On-board Ships)
  • BSc. MECHANICAL ENGINEERING (REGULAR/WEEKEND)
  • BSc. COMPUTER SCIENCE (REGULAR/WEEKEND)
  • BSc. COMPUTER ENGINEERING (REGULAR/WEEKEND)
  • BSc. ELECTRICAL/ ELECTRONIC ENGINEERING (REGULAR/WEEKEND)
  • BSc. ACCOUNTING (REGULAR/WEEKEND)
  • BSc. PROCUREMENT & OPERATIONS MANAGEMENT (REGULAR/WEEKEND)

Here are the requirements for the above courses:

For WASSCE Applicants: You need to have passed six subjects with grades between A1 and C6. This must include three core subjects: English Language, Mathematics, and any three elective subjects from Business, General Arts, or Science.

For SSSCE Applicants: You must have passed six subjects with grades between A and D. This includes three core subjects: English Language, Mathematics, and any three elective subjects in Business, Arts, or Science.

For HND Holders: If you have a certificate in a Business-related program like Accounting, Marketing, Purchasing, and Supply, or Business Administration, and you graduated with at least a Second Class Lower Division from an accredited institution, you might be admitted directly into the first semester of level 300.

Requirements and Cut-off Points DIPLOMA IN ACCOUNTING WITH INFORMATION TECHNOLOGY (REGULAR/WEEKEND) at Regional Maritime University

For WASSCE and SSSCE Applicants:

To apply, you need to have six passes (ranging from A1 to D7) in total. This includes:

  • Three Core Subjects: English, Mathematics, and either Integrated Science or Social Studies. These should be from Business, General Arts, or Sciences.
  • Three Elective Subjects: You need three credits (A1 to D7) in three different elective subjects. Your total score should be 36 or better on the WASSCE scale, or 24 or better on the SSSCE scale. This also applies to Business, General Arts, or Sciences.

Other Requirements

These other requirements are for those who are applying for the following programs:

  • BSc. INFORMATION TECHNOLOGY (REGULAR/WEEKEND)
  • BSc. PORT AND SHIPPING ADMINISTRATION (REGULAR/WEEKEND)
  • BSc. LOGISTICS MANAGEMENT, RMU (REGULAR/WEEKEND)

The requirements are:

For WASSCE/SSSCE/GBCE/NECO Holders:

If you have any of these qualifications, you need to have credits (A1-C6 or A-D) in the following:

  • Three Core Subjects: English, Mathematics, and either Integrated Science or Social Studies.
  • Three Elective Subjects: You also need credits (A1-C6 or A-D) in three elective subjects. These can be from General Arts, Home Economics, Visual Arts, Business, or General Science.
  • Your total score should be no less than 36 on the WASSCE scale or 24 on the SSSCE/NECO scales, or better.

How To Apply to Regional Maritime University

All applicants are required to use the Regional Maritime University [RMU] online (E- VOUCHER SERVICE) application procedure. See the steps below:

  • Get the Admission Form: Pay for the RMU E-Voucher at the sales centers listed below.
  • Get Your Pin and Serial Number: The E-Voucher will give you a Pin and Serial Number you’ll need to fill out the online form.
  • Prepare Your Documents: Get ready and print any necessary documents, like your passport photo, transcripts, certificates, and any other important papers.
  • Apply Online: After paying, go to the University’s Admissions portal to fill out the online form.
  • Check and Submit: Review all the details carefully before submitting your application. Once you submit the form, you can view it but not make changes. Make sure you submit the form to complete your application.
  • Wait for Admission: Now, just wait for your admission status.

See also: Official List of Central University College Courses and Admission in Ghana

How Much Does the Regional Maritime University Application Form Cost?

The application fee costs:

  • B.Sc. Programmes – GH¢160.00 or $50.00     
  • Diploma Programmes – GH¢130.00 or $40.00
  • Post Graduate Programme – GH¢220.00 or $70.00

You can buy the E-Voucher by dialing the USSD code 4478# and following the instructions that pop up. Alternatively, you can also purchase it at the approved sales centers listed below.

  • Regional Maritime University, Nungua – Accra, Cash Office
  • All Branches of the Ghana Commercial Bank/Ecobank

Is Regional Maritime University private or government?

The Regional Maritime University is an international tertiary institution and private university founded by the Republics of Cameroon, The Gambia, Ghana, Liberia, and Sierra Leone.

Is Regional Maritime University accredited?

The RMU has institutional accreditations from the Department of State for Education of The Gambia and the National Accreditation Boards of Ghana and the Republic of Liberia, for the running of its degree programs.
